Heart Wisdom – Ep. 57 – Surprising Delights of Renunciation

Sign up for Jack's free email teachings

Although it may be difficult to equate happiness and renunciation; Jack illuminates the complexity of renunciation, and where in our life we can already find this happiness.

In Theravada Buddhism, one of the recipes for human happiness is known as the Ten Perfections. Jack discusses these perfections and the invitation to the happiness they offer us.

“None of these are saying, ‘You are supposed to be virtuous, or you need to be generous,’ they are actually invitations to happiness. This is a way for you to have a profound wellbeing of heart, spirit and mind.”
